Tragedy Strikes Himachal Pradesh as Cloudburst Causes Havoc in Sirmaur District

Shimla: A Devastating cloudburst in the picturesque district of Sirmaur, Himachal Pradesh, has left a trail of destruction in its wake, with reports indicating that five members of a single family are missing. This grim news was confirmed by local officials, who are currently leading rescue operations in the affected area.

The cloudburst, which occurred on Thursday, has led to a sharp rise in the water level of the Giri river, a significant tributary of the Yamuna. The overflowing river has breached its banks, causing water to inundate nearby residential areas. The scale of destruction caused by the cloudburst in Sirmaur is reported to be extensive.

Kuldeep Singh’s house was tragically buried under a mound of debris, raising concerns that individuals might be trapped within the wreckage. In response to this calamity, approximately 70 families have evacuated their homes and sought refuge in safer locations along the national highway, seeking protection from the relentless forces of nature.

In a remarkable display of solidarity and community strength, local residents initiated rescue operations even before official help arrived. Sub Divisional Magistrate G.S. Cheema informed us that rescue efforts are being hindered by falling debris, causing delays in providing crucial relief to the affected village.
